## [Unreleased]
## [v6.0.6]
### Added
- Add GX650R laptop to aura DB
### Changed
- Further tweaks to aura init
- More logging
- Fix TUF laptop led power
- Sanitize the dbus path for aura devices (remove `.` chars)
- Even more error handling (gracefully)
- Better checking for dbus interfaces
- Remove dbus `supported_interfaces`
- dbus ObjectManager is now at root `/`
## [v6.0.5]
### Changed
- Better more robust error handling in ROGCC
- Try to better handle pre-2021 laptops with lightbar
- Add more logging to try and trace the charge_control_end_threshold issue
- Make `kbd_brightness` optional to work around issues on some laptops that seem to lack it. Likely this will all need a refactor *again* if work proceeds in kernel for better RGB support.
